Volume Amplifies Every Spread

A one-pip spread might seem insignificant to a casual trader. But to someone executing 50 trades a day, that spread is multiplied across each entry and exit. Even small changes in spread size can eat into a trader’s total return if left unchecked.

That is why day traders go out of their way to find brokers that consistently offer the best Forex spreads, especially on highly traded pairs like EUR/USD, GBP/USD, or USD/JPY.

Speed and Execution Come Next

Low spreads are meaningless if your trades do not fill at the expected price. Execution speed must match pricing to protect the edge of a high-frequency strategy. Slippage can turn a well-planned trade into a loss if prices shift between the time you click and the time the trade is confirmed.

Brokers that provide the best Forex spreads for high-volume traders usually operate on ECN or STP models. These allow orders to go directly to liquidity providers without dealing desk intervention.

Broker Accounts Designed for Volume

Many brokers offer specialized accounts for high-volume traders. These accounts may come with tighter spreads, lower commissions, and access to deeper liquidity pools. In return, they may require higher deposit amounts or monthly trading minimums.
